Transaction a6358f06c80ecbb76897646a31c6f94dba682d1ecd65ad0c6beccd33271edaad

23 Input
2 Outputs
  • a6358f06c80ecbb76897646a31c6f94dba682d1ecd65ad0c6beccd33271edaad:0
  • value  100956
    address  3KGArHGXx6tmUCyEJwxpz5KDK94mECeAdn
  • a6358f06c80ecbb76897646a31c6f94dba682d1ecd65ad0c6beccd33271edaad:1
  • value  9952934
    address  1GEeMUZH5HVqBVP6UHEEAzwqgV2uvfswz8